369.279. Examiners, appointment, duties — attorney authorized. — The director of the division of finance shall appoint such examiners and other employees as the director shall deem necessary to properly discharge the duties of the office. They shall devote all of their time to such official duties and hold office at the pleasure of the director. The director may appoint an attorney for the division of finance to serve at the pleasure of the director and the attorney shall devote full time to the work of the division.
­­--------
(L. 1971 S.B. 3 § 55, A.L. 1983 H.B. 570, A.L. 1994 H.B. 1165)
Effective 7-06-94
